Gifted & Talented
Unlock your full potential with our Gifted & Talented Program—a unique opportunity for exceptional young minds to challenge themselves in a college environment. Designed for high-achieving students under 16 years of age who excel academically, this selective program provides access to college-level courses while supporting intellectual growth and personal development.

Carroll Lynx Honors Program
If you’re a student who thrives through independent study and wants to further explore topics of interest, Carroll Lynx Scholars is for you! This is our only honors curriculum available to part-time, dual enrollment and existing Carroll students (though all students are eligible). The program develops intelligent, curious, autonomous students who utilize critical thought and analysis through their coursework.
